Selfish Steam, based out of Hartford, Ct. has been Dubbed by the media as
"Friends in Recovery with Music that Touches the Soul". Their all original
music is written from their own life experiences. Their music has its own
style. Their originality and the fun they have together is truly magic.
Local Connecticut Band Selfish Steam Receives
Prism Award for their new CD
“Lost in Recovery“. Award Ceremony was held on April 23, 2009 at the
Beverly Hills Hotel in Beverly Hills, California

The PRISM Awards are presented in partnership with The Entertainment
Industries Council, Inc and the National Institute on Drug Abuse and is
the entertainment industry's annual recognition for the accurate depiction
of drug, alcohol and tobacco use and addiction in movies, television,
video and music.
